Nitration and chlorination of benzene areA. nucleophilic and electrophilic substitution respectivelyB. electrophilic and nucleophilic substitution respectivelyC. electrophilic substitution in both the reactionD. nucleophilic substitution in both the reaction. |
Answer» Correct Answer - C Nitration is carried out by the help of electrophile `NO_(2)^(+)`. `HNO_(3)+2H_(2)SO_(4) to NO_(2)^(+)+2HSO_(4)^(-)+H_(3)O^(+)` Halogenation is carried out by the help of electrophile `Cl^(+)(X^(+))` `Cl_(2)+FeCl_(3) to Cl^(+) +FeCl_(4)^(-)` Hence, both reactions are electrophilic substitution reactions. |
